Tounjian Advisory Partners LLC Takes Position in Vistra Corp. (NYSE:VST)

Vistra logo with Utilities background

Tounjian Advisory Partners LLC bought a new position in Vistra Corp. (NYSE:VST - Free Report) during the 1st qu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The firm bought 7,984 shares of the company's stock, valued at approximately $937,000.

Several other hedge funds also recently bought and sold shares of VST. Pathway Financial Advisers LLC raised its holdings in Vistra by 616.0% in the fourth quarter. Pathway Financial Advisers LLC now owns 179 shares of the company's stock worth $25,000 after purchasing an additional 154 shares during the period. Comprehensive Financial Planning Inc. PA acquired a new stake in shares of Vistra during the fourth quarter worth $28,000. Tucker Asset Management LLC acquired a new stake in shares of Vistra during the fourth quarter worth $28,000. Cherry Tree Wealth Management LLC raised its holdings in shares of Vistra by 2,030.0% during the fourth quarter. Cherry Tree Wealth Management LLC now owns 213 shares of the company's stock worth $29,000 after acquiring an additional 203 shares during the period. Finally, Ameriflex Group Inc. acquired a new stake in shares of Vistra during the fourth quarter worth $32,000. 90.88% of the stock is currently owned by institutional investors and hedge funds.

Insider Buying and Selling

In other Vistra news, EVP Carrie Lee Kirby sold 108,000 shares of Vistra stock in a transaction dated Monday, May 19th. The shares were sold at an average price of $156.98, for a total value of $16,953,840.00. Following the completion of the sale, the executive vice president now owns 218,239 shares in the company, valued at $34,259,158.22. The trade was a 33.10%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a document filed with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through the SEC website. Also, Director Scott B. Helm sold 20,000 shares of Vistra stock in a transaction dated Monday, May 19th. The stock was sold at an average price of $156.80, for a total transaction of $3,136,000.00. Following the completion of the sale, the director now owns 325,192 shares of the company's stock, valued at $50,990,105.60. This trade represents a 5.79% decrease in their position. The disclosure for this sale can be found here. In the last 90 days, insiders sold 294,000 shares of company stock valued at $47,461,490. Company insiders own 1.42% of the company's stock.

Vistra Increases Dividend

The company also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Monday, June 30th. Stockholders of record on Wednesday, June 18th will be given a $0.225 dividend. This represents a $0.90 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 0.54%. The ex-dividend date is Wednesday, June 18th. This is an increase from Vistra's previous quarterly dividend of $0.22. Vistra's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 14.15%.

Vistra Company Profile

(Free Report)

Vistra Corp., together with its subsidiaries, operates as an integrated retail electricity and power generation company. The company operates through six segments: Retail, Texas, East, West, Sunset, and Asset Closure. It retails electricity and natural gas to residential, commercial, and industrial customers across states in the United States and the District of Columbia.
